It is quite quite common for a company which is paying for a course for a staff member to ask for return of the cost or part of it if the employee leaves. However this condition must be specific and in writing accepted by both parties. The contract has to say how much has to be repaid and within what period you would be liable to repay if you decide to leave. If it is not clearly expressed in writing then there is no obligation on you to repay. I hope that helps. Please leave a positive rating so that I am credited for my time.
